azure devops release pipeline deprecated

azure devops release pipeline deprecated

See this original blog post of more details on this task and its associated PowerShell script it was developed from. Es gratis registrarse y presentar tus propuestas laborales. How to create a Azure Container Registry - To store docker images2. Sign up for a free GitHub account to open an issue and contact its maintainers and the community. We understand this may impact your pipelines. Is it Microsoft's plan to incorporate all classic functionality into YAML? Document Details Do not edit this section. Use the help menu to report a problem or provide a suggestion. A release pipeline that contains at least one stage. When we consider popular DevOps tools like Azure DevOps, it offers a pipeline for the build and a distinct type of pipeline called release. Next, select New and then New Release Pipeline. Upgrade to Microsoft Edge to take advantage of the latest features, security updates, and technical support. There are a lot of us who need/prefer to refine or change the build process without requiring code changes. | Developer Community How to use publish profile options from Visual Studio in azure pipelines? Copy/paste the JSON of definition into this converter. Microsoft-hosted Pipelines provides images for the 2 latest versions of macOS, Windows & Ubuntu. This may help you with this: Azure Devops multistage pipeline or release, when to use what? This week we have posts on Citrix, Azure DevOps Agents, Variable Groups, Azure VM Scale Sets, and more. Should it be ubuntu-10.16? GUI is not going anywhere, so does the '-as-a-code'. It is recommended to always verify if your app is working properly in QA or test stage before deploying to production. We are scheduling short "brownouts". When this or other feature which haven't added in YAML is necessary in Q: Why my deployment did not get triggered? You can add as many approvers as you need, both individual users and organization groups. . In many cases, your apps can be migrated to build on a newer version of Visual Studio with minimal effort. You can choose either of them according to your requirements. Strong engineering professional with an Engineer's Degree focused in Computer Science and Engineering from The German . There is plenty of actions taken to close the gap between YAML pipelines and Releases. A: In the Variables tab of your release pipeline, check the Settable at release time option for the variables that you want to edit when a release gets queued. Then the most important step is tweak the syntax. From Azure DevOps, click Pipelines and then Releases. ncdu: What's going on with this second size column? Release Microsoft.App 2022-11-01-preview #22896 - github.com These were replaced with SHA-256 certificates generated by each development team. For more information, see Releases gates and approvals. Azure DevOps supports many different authentication mechanisms, including basic authentication, personal access tokens (PATs), SSH, and Azure Active Directory access tokens. In addition, we've included the brownout schedule for Ubuntu 18.04 images. For example, unintended leakage of credentials like PATs can let malicious actors into Azure DevOps organizations where they can gain access to critical assets like source code, pivot toward supply chain attacks, or even pivot toward compromising production infrastructure. There are three "missing" features: deployment group jobs, task groups, and gates, and the . Usually a release is created automatically when a new build artifact is available. Please add your suggestions here: You signed in with another tab or window. The primary reason for this is the lack of parity in various CD features between the two solutions. However, for releases (CD), many customers have continued to use classic release management pipelines over YAML. Select the Pipeline tab in your release pipeline and select the existing stage. Select the Pre-deployment conditions icon in the Stages . It is required for docs.microsoft.com GitHub issue linking. This launches the New release pipeline wizard. Azure Pipelines provides several types of triggers to configure how your pipeline starts. (deprecated) Generate Release Notes Build Task (PowerShell) Further down you will find the full list of significant features we have planned. ARM API Information (Control Plane) MSFT employees can try out our new experience at OpenAPI Hub - one location for using our validation tools and finding your workflow. Run the deployment tasks: Release pipeline in Releases section is in classic UI view and would be easier to start with. Well occasionally send you account related emails. Issue I am trying to submit a form using post request and first validate inputs. The Timeframe columns reflect when we expect the feature to be available on Azure DevOps Services; the Server columns reflect when we expect the feature to ship in Azure DevOps Server. Trabajos, empleo de The multilanguage syntax is being deprecated please Select the Continuous deployment trigger icon in the Artifacts section to open the trigger panel. Select the Pre-deployment conditions icon in your Production stage and set the trigger to After stage, then select QA in the Stages drop-down list. Is Azure Classic Pipelines being deprecated? : r/AZURE - Reddit Open an Administrative Powershell terminal on the windows machine you want to deploy to, paste the registration script in the terminal, and run the script.This step usually takes a while. They'll review it and notify you about next steps. Your cloned stage will have the name Copy of Production. However Yaml pipeline currently do not support manual triggerring for multi-stages. If you decide to do the same, you will have to choose names that are unique, but it's a good idea to include Going forward you will received the message similar to: Build schedule data is corrupted if a pipeline fails to load. Hopefully, you will find it useful. This program allowed users to try out new features and get . How to deploy to IIS using Azure DevOps YAML pipelines From the Options tab of your release pipeline, change the Release name format property in the General page. Microsoft have moved almost all of their ADO engineering teams onto GitHub. This means that a deployment will be initiated automatically when a new release is created from this release pipeline. Use approvals and gates to control your deployment, More info about Internet Explorer and Microsoft Edge, Creating releases and monitoring deployments. Select your release pipeline select Edit. Each feature is linked to an article where you can learn more about a particular item. It includes a snapshot of all the information required to carry out all the tasks and actions in the release pipeline, such as stages, tasks, policies such as triggers and approvers, and deployment options. By using the Create release button from within your Pipelines > Releases to manually create a release pipeline. setup a dev, test, uat etc and assign each to a different stage in your pipeline. Please check here for more information. This makes it easier to trace and debug deployment issues. Make sure that the trigger for deployment to this stage is set to After release. Overview of Cloud Native Security | Kubernetes Use gates and approvals to control your deployment, More info about Internet Explorer and Microsoft Edge, Use gates and approvals to control your deployment. Azure DevOps Services | Azure DevOps Server 2022 - Azure DevOps Server 2019 | TFS 2018. and jobs are called phases. I can't seem to find any official announcement regarding this though. Sprint 177 Release Notes stages are called environments, In Azure DevOps we have Pipeline and Releases. Below are few reasons why this might happen: Defined deployment triggers forcing the deployment to pause.This can happen with scheduled triggers or when a delay is imposed until deployment to another stage is complete. The pipeline diagram will now indicate that the two stages will execute in the correct order. Code. Learning Azure Devops - Build And Release Pipeline We're launching the Microsoft Intune Suite, which unifies mission-critical advanced endpoint management and security solutions into one simple bundle.The new Intune Suite can simplify our customers' endpoint management experience, improve their security posture, and keep people at the center with exceptional user experiences. Are release gates available in the Azure Pipelines YAML schema? Update: The vs2017-win2016 Windows 2016 image will be retired July 2022. How. Creating a draft release allows you to edit some settings for the release and tasks, depending on your role permissions before you start the deployment. An agent picks up the job. With this update, we resolved this issue and are returning an informative error message. When deployment to a stage is complete, Azure Pipelines checks if there's a post-deployment approval required for that stage. Run the deployment tasks : The agent runs all the tasks in the deployment job. Azure Pipelines uses tasks, which are application components that can be re-used in multiple workflows.GitHub Actions uses actions, which can be used to perform tasks and customize your workflow.In both systems, you can specify the name of the task or action to run, along with any required inputs as key . In Azure Pipelines, open the Releases tab. Well occasionally send you account related emails. Have a question about this project? Senior DevOps Engineer I. Oct 2020 - Oct 20211 year 1 month. Equally, there's perhaps 30% (so a 20% overlap against the 90% already mentioned) where there is sufficient maturity and "other good reasons" to learn "port to" or "start with" YAML based pipelines backed by git. I heared that rumors that multi stage pipelines (with deployments) will replace Releases. A: You can edit the approvals, tasks, and variables of a release instance. There is no official announcement that Classic UI pipeline will be deprecated. Depending on the tasks that you are using, change the settings so that this stage deploys to your "QA" target. I got this straight from the Program Manager's mouth as it's a frequent question inside Microsoft for those of us who interface with customers regularly. Select the Tasks drop-down list and select the QA stage. that both hold sufficient distinct value to continue existing and being maintained. To reorganize the stages in the pipeline, select the Pre-deployment conditions icon in your QA stage and set the trigger to After release. The release summary page will show the status of the deployment to each stage. The Azure Boards user experience is being updated from the ground up. To redeploy a release, simply navigate to the release you want to deploy and select deploy. Starting soon, warning messages will be displayed in pipeline runs using the ubuntu-18.04 image. If you missed it, no worries, you can find the videos all on YouTube! Initiating a release starts each deployment based on the settings and policies defined in the original release pipeline. If no approval is required, or upon completion of a required approval, it proceeds to trigger deployment to the next stage.

Poquoson Homecoming Parade 2021, Fast Food Employment Statistics Australia, Articles A